Output 58c4387f23e9034b774fc2602dd20e8e3c8eac0b8ae3100306d0530d5b0bb485:1

value
5614772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 834b50ec9473b6f80d265d83debfdb8ee0f18c72 OP_EQUAL
address
MKsNycdDnatoKYV9BWRFKD1sjEsXuDf46f
transaction
58c4387f23e9034b774fc2602dd20e8e3c8eac0b8ae3100306d0530d5b0bb485
spent
true